91. Deputy Thomas Gould asked the Minister for Foreign Affairs the number of passport applications currently with the Passport Office from persons from Cork. [21299/22]
Amharc ar fhreagra92. Deputy Thomas Gould asked the Minister for Foreign Affairs the number of passport applications waiting over one month in Cork. [21300/22]
Amharc ar fhreagraI propose to take Questions Nos. 91 and 92 together.
There are currently 8,300 online applications in the Passport Service system from applicants living in Cork. Over 90% of passport applicants apply using Passport Online. It is not possible to obtain the number of paper-based applications currently in the system from applicants living in Cork,
Of the number of online applications from persons from Cork, 4,800 (58%) are fully complete and are being processed by the Passport Service. The other 3,500 (42%) are incomplete, which means the Passport Service is waiting for the applicant to submit the necessary documents required. While the Passport Service makes every effort to contact the applicants in such circumstances, their experience is that many applicants take weeks and sometimes months to send in the necessary documents.
Of the 4,800 fully complete applications from persons from Cork that are currently being processed by the Passport Service, just ten applications have been with the Passport Service for over one month.
